To manually deploy the platform
Allow enough space for lift operation and
passenger boarding. If a break down situation
exists and the vehicle cannot be moved so that
the lift system can be operated safely, the
operator must summon emergency assistance
to move the vehicle before operating the lift.
1. Fully open wheelchair access and lift doors.
Ensure that there are no obstacles in the
path of the lift.

2. Remove the pump handle from inside the lift
mechanism access door.
3. Turn the manual platform release shafts
using pump handle extension to disengage
the platform and then lift the stowlock
mechanical catch.
4. Grasp the platform and pull firmly until the lift
is all the way out against the carriage stops.
5. Turn the manual platform release shafts
using pump handle extension back to
previous position to lock the platform.
6. Lift right handrail to vertical and push firmly
down into its socket. Repeat for left
Handrail.
To manually raise the platform
1. Remove the pump handle from inside the lift
mechanism access door.
2. Close the pump release valve by pushing
the actuating rod DOWN (pumping the
handle raises the platform when the release
valve is closed).
